orbiter b6fb239e74 redesign of parser interface:
some file types are containers for several files. These containers had been parsed in such a way that the set of resulting parsed content was merged into one single document before parsing. Using this parser infrastructure it is not possible to parse document containers that contain individual files. An example is a rss file where the rss messages can be treated as individual documents with their own url reference. Another example is a surrogate file which was treated with a special operation outside of the parser infrastructure.
This commit introduces a redesigned parser interface and a new abstract parser implementation. The new parser interface has now only one entry point and returns always a set of parsed documents. In case of single documents the parser method returns a set of one documents.
To be compliant with the new interface, the zip and tar parser had been also completely redesigned. All parsers are now much more simple and cleaner in its structure. The switchboard operations had been extended to operate with sets of parsed files, not single parsed files.
additionally, parsing of jar manifest files had been added.

public class pdfParser extends AbstractParser implements Parser {
public pdfParser() {
super("Acrobat Portable Document Parser");
SUPPORTED_EXTENSIONS.add("pdf");
SUPPORTED_MIME_TYPES.add("application/pdf");
SUPPORTED_MIME_TYPES.add("application/x-pdf");
SUPPORTED_MIME_TYPES.add("application/acrobat");
SUPPORTED_MIME_TYPES.add("applications/vnd.pdf");
SUPPORTED_MIME_TYPES.add("text/pdf");
SUPPORTED_MIME_TYPES.add("text/x-pdf");
}
public Document[] parse(final MultiProtocolURI location, final String mimeType, final String charset, final InputStream source) throws Parser.Failure, InterruptedException {
// create a pdf parser
PDDocument pdfDoc = null;
final PDFParser pdfParser;
try {
Thread.currentThread().setPriority(Thread.MIN_PRIORITY);
pdfParser = new PDFParser(source);
pdfParser.parse();
pdfDoc = pdfParser.getPDDocument();
} catch (IOException e) {
if (pdfDoc != null) try {pdfDoc.close();} catch (IOException ee) {}
throw new Parser.Failure(e.getMessage(), location);
} finally {
Thread.currentThread().setPriority(Thread.NORM_PRIORITY);
}
if (pdfDoc.isEncrypted()) {
try {
pdfDoc.openProtection(new StandardDecryptionMaterial(""));
} catch (BadSecurityHandlerException e) {
try {pdfDoc.close();} catch (IOException ee) {}
throw new Parser.Failure("Document is encrypted (1): " + e.getMessage(), location);
} catch (IOException e) {
try {pdfDoc.close();} catch (IOException ee) {}
throw new Parser.Failure("Document is encrypted (2): " + e.getMessage(), location);
} catch (CryptographyException e) {
try {pdfDoc.close();} catch (IOException ee) {}
throw new Parser.Failure("Document is encrypted (3): " + e.getMessage(), location);
}
final AccessPermission perm = pdfDoc.getCurrentAccessPermission();
if (perm == null || !perm.canExtractContent())
throw new Parser.Failure("Document is encrypted and cannot decrypted", location);
}
// extracting some metadata
final PDDocumentInformation theDocInfo = pdfDoc.getDocumentInformation();
String docTitle = null, docSubject = null, docAuthor = null, docPublisher = null, docKeywordStr = null;
if (theDocInfo != null) {
docTitle = theDocInfo.getTitle();
docSubject = theDocInfo.getSubject();
docAuthor = theDocInfo.getAuthor();
docPublisher = theDocInfo.getProducer();
docKeywordStr = theDocInfo.getKeywords();
}
CharBuffer writer = null;
PDFTextStripper stripper = null;
try {
// create a writer for output
writer = new CharBuffer();
stripper = new PDFTextStripper();
stripper.writeText(pdfDoc, writer); // may throw a NPE
pdfDoc.close();
writer.close();
} catch (IOException e) {
// close the writer
if (writer != null) try { writer.close(); } catch (final Exception ex) {}
try {pdfDoc.close();} catch (IOException ee) {}
throw new Parser.Failure(e.getMessage(), location);
} finally {
try {pdfDoc.close();} catch (IOException e) {}
}
String[] docKeywords = null;
if (docKeywordStr != null) docKeywords = docKeywordStr.split(" |,");
if (docTitle == null) docTitle = docSubject;
byte[] contentBytes;
try {
contentBytes = writer.toString().getBytes("UTF-8");
} catch (UnsupportedEncodingException e) {
Log.logException(e);
throw new Parser.Failure(e.getMessage(), location);
} finally {
try {pdfDoc.close();} catch (IOException e) {}
}
return new Document[]{new Document(
location,
mimeType,
"UTF-8",
null,
docKeywords,
docTitle,
docAuthor,
docPublisher,
null,
null,
contentBytes,
null,
null,
false)};
}
